Choosing the Right Size Skip in Manchester

By Matthew Woodward, Waste Management Specialist (updated 1 May 2024).

As an independent waste management consultant with over 10 years of experience, I always recommend carefully calculating the volume and weight of waste before ordering a skip. This prevents paying for unnecessary capacity or overloading the skip.

For a small household clearout, a mini or 2-4 yard skip is ample. We filled a 3-yard skip when clearing my elderly neighbor’s bungalow. For garden and landscaping waste, an 8 or 10 yard skip allows flexibility. On a recent garden project, our 10-yard skip just fit all the soil, roots and vegetation without going over the weight limit.

Larger construction and demolition projects may require multiple skips. When refurbishing our office, we needed two 20-yard skips – one for wood, bricks and dry materials, the other for bathroom fixtures and wet waste. Don’t overload skips as you may be charged extra!

How Skip Hire Works in Manchester

Skips are large open-topped bins made of steel intended for holding and transporting waste. Sizes range from mini 2-yard skips to large 30 or 40 yard industrial versions.

To hire a skip in Manchester, first contact a licensed skip hire company or check their website for a quote based on your requirements. Top firms provide fast online quotes.

Skips can be delivered next day in most cases. The rental company drops off the empty skip at your specified location, and returns to collect it when full. Short term hire for a few days or weeks is common.

Safely load your waste into the skip within weight limits. Don’t stick material over the top. An open skip can be covered with tarpaulin to control debris.

Reputable skip companies are experts at waste disposal – they transport any type of non-hazardous waste to a licensed facility for recycling or landfill.

Costs of Hiring a Skip in Manchester

Skip hire costs depend on size, rental duration, number of collections, type of waste and location. Based on my industry knowledge, here are typical costs:

  • Mini and 2-4 yard skips – £100-£200 for 7 days
  • 6-8 yard skips – £150-£250 for 7 days
  • 10-20 yard skips – £200-£400 for 7 days
  • 30-40 yard rolls – £500-£800+ for 7 days

Extra charges may apply for difficult access, overloading, extra rental time, specific waste (e.g asbestos) and distance to waste facility.

Comparing quotes from local, trusted companies can help find the best value. Don’t just go for the cheapest – check reviews, insurance and service quality. Long term rentals often offer discounted rates.

Skip Hire Regulations and Permits in Manchester

Certain regulations must be followed when placing a skip in public areas. As an independent advisor, I always check council guidelines.

Skips on public highways require a permit, applied for through the local authority. They will specify conditions like maximum rental duration, safe positioning and lighting. Breaching the rules can lead to fines.

If renting a skip for your own property or private land, permits aren’t usually necessary. But always take care not to obstruct roads, pavements or emergency access.

Reputable skip companies will handle the permit application. I recommend using a trusted local firm who knows the processes and rules in your area.
